From: Webster's Revised Unabridged Dictionary (1913)

 Pol·y·phone n. A character or vocal sign representing more than one sound, as read, which is pronounced rēd or rĕd.
 

From: WordNet (r) 2.0

 polyphone
      n : a letter that has two or more pronunciations; "`c' is a
          polyphone because it is pronounced like `k' in `car' but
          like `s' in `cell'" [syn: polyphonic letter]
